Originally Posted by beaureed445
The bars are on, and I think they're situated. One possible issue, is at full turn, they seem to want to hit the speedo console.
I have the Carlini Bag Drag Bars...they lock right before they hit the center console. Just watch the brake line in the right when you are checking the right side lock out. I creased my gas cap. Adjusted the brake-line angle & resolved that issue.

Ugh, frustrating day for the build. My buddy who is doing the work (he does the majority, I help when I can), put the clutch cable on, and it's too long. I checked the part number, and realized that I was shipped the +3 cable, instead of the stock length. So, we've got to return it, and get the correct length. On top of that, the PM grips came in with no set screws to secure the left grip.....so I've gotta work on finding small set screws to make them work. On a good note, the chrome calipers arrived today.
